Thought i'd give the heads up on a Teardrop gathering here in the UK... We don't have many over here, so its a chance to meet some of the other teardroppers on our side of the pond.
This year's end of season get together is going to be held in Malmesbury..... My back yard :D :D We've been lucky enough to live in Malmesbury for the last 25 years...and it's a lovely place to be :D :D
Most of the usual suspect have been to the secret campsite end of season do ...more than once, so I thought it was time for a change.....Especially as some friends of ours have opened a new campsite on the edge of town. Ian and Caroline who run the site came around to check out my trailers as they would like to have one to rent out at the site..... I thought they might like to see a few more trailers, and they were delighted when I said I'd try and get a few together for the September meet.

The site is whychurchfarm The cost is £12/night ....There are limited(6 I think) electric hookups at an additional cost...but they are only 6 amp supply, so may not be suitable if you have large load appliances. Fire pits are allowed...so the washing machine drums will be fired up :D :D
